404,源服务器未能找到目标资源的表示或者是不愿公开一个已经存在的资源表示是怎么回事,该怎么处理
时间: 2024-08-13 20:05:50 浏览: 137
404 Not Found 是HTTP状态码中的一种,当源服务器在尝试响应客户端请求时,找不到对应指定URL(Uniform Resource Locator,统一资源定位符)的资源时,会返回这个状态码。这通常意味着你访问的网页、文件或API不存在于该服务器上,或者已经被移除或重命名。
这种情况可能由以下几个原因造成:
1. 输入的URL有误:可能是打字错误,或者是页面地址更新了。
2. 资源已被删除或移动:网站管理员可能已删除某个页面,或者内容被移到新的位置。
3. 链接失效:其他网站链接到你的资源,如果那个网站没有及时更新链接,可能会导致404。
处理404错误的方法包括:
1. 检查并修正URL:确保你输入的网址是正确的。
2. 使用搜索引擎:如果无法直接访问,可以尝试在搜索引擎中输入404错误页面的URL,看看是否有其他可替代的链接或相关信息。
3. 返回到主页或上一个页面:许多网站会在404页面提供“返回首页”或“上一页”的链接。
4. 联系网站管理员:如果你认为这是一个错误,你可以联系网站的所有者报告这个问题,他们可能能修复。
5. 更新书签和链接:如果是个人收藏的链接,可能需要更新。
相关问题
404源服务器未能找到目标资源的表示或者是不愿公开一个已经存在的资源表示。
404源服务器未能找到目标资源的表示或者是不愿公开一个已经存在的资源表示是由于以下原因导致的:(1)Web项目的结构分配不合理,可能是将jsp文件放置到了WEB-INF目录下,而WEB-INF是Java的WEB应用的安全目录,客户端无法直接访问,所以会引发404错误。(2)项目没有正确部署到Tomcat中,可能是项目没有部署到Tomcat上或者是没有部署到正确的Tomcat上。
404 :源服务器未能找到目标资源的表示或者是不愿公开一个已经存在的资源表示
404错误是指客户端请求的资源在服务器上不存在,或者服务器拒绝公开该资源。这个错误通常是由于URL地址错误、文件不存在、服务器配置错误等原因引起的。如果您遇到了这个问题,可以尝试以下几个方法来解决:
1.检查URL地址是否正确,确保请求的资源存在于服务器上。
2.检查服务器配置是否正确,例如是否正确配置了Web应用程序的上下文路径。
3.检查文件权限,确保文件可以被访问。
4.检查网络连接,确保网络连接正常。
5.如果您使用的是Tomcat服务器,可以尝试重新启动服务器或重新部署Web应用程序。
阅读全文